Output 58f26852694ba064f5db647184feed2e1f6bc74958148d618affc202531645cb:20

value
56269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26c3ba7c5acbf55dea381a72455c83901ee45587 OP_EQUAL
address
35Dz5HVQyx7mJx22jgdqtYdctFKWPHywpb
transaction
58f26852694ba064f5db647184feed2e1f6bc74958148d618affc202531645cb
spent
true